Transaction 8e37369341fbbcf85a23d921e941d385cd5c0a6ef693fe48688869efc47d9b7f
1 Input
1 Output
-
8e37369341fbbcf85a23d921e941d385cd5c0a6ef693fe48688869efc47d9b7f:0
- value
- 38856842
- script pubkey
- OP_0 OP_PUSHBYTES_20 5d8db934744bc460ad31f3221409a054e69d47d2
- address
- bc1qtkxmjdr5f0zxptf37v3pgzdq2nnf637j4y3a99